请注意,本文编写于 561 天前,最后修改于 561 天前,其中某些信息可能已经过时。
目录
Process Module
I/O Parallelism
Multi-disk Parallelism:
Process Module
值得注意的是,使用额外的 processes/threads 来并行地执行查询可以通过提高 CPU 利用率来提高 DBMS 效率;但如果 DBMS 效率瓶颈出现在 disk 数据存取上,这种优化带来的效果就非常有限,甚至有可能因为 disk I/O 的提高导致整体性能下降,如 cache miss rate 提高等等
I/O Parallelism
通过将 DBMS 安装在多个存储设备上来实现:
- Multiple Disks per Database
- One Database per Disk
- One Relation per Disk
- Split Relation across Multiple Disks
Multi-disk Parallelism:
通过 OS 或硬件配置将 DBMS 的数据文件存储到多个存储设备上,整个过程对 DBMS 透明,如使用 RAID。
参考:https://zhuanlan.zhihu.com/p/51170719
https://blog.csdn.net/ensp1/article/details/81318135
https://www.cnblogs.com/JayL-zxl/p/14497016.html
本文作者:yowayimono
本文链接:
版权声明:本博客所有文章除特别声明外,均采用 BY-NC-SA
许可协议。转载请注明出处!